Automatic Grease Removal Units (AGRUs) are extra advanced and convenient in comparison with their passive counterparts. These units routinely separate and remove grease from the wastewater, usually utilizing sensors and heating elements. The captured grease is then directed to a separate container, which could be simply emptied. Although AGRUs are dearer to purchase and set up, they provide vital labor savings and constant efficiency, making them perfect for high-volume kitchens.

The operation of a grease lure is based on the rules of gravity and buoyancy. As wastewater laden with FOG flows into the entice, the lighter grease particles float to the floor qual o Melhor Produto para desentupir vaso sanitário? while the heavier stable particles sink to the bottom. The relatively cleaner water is then allowed to pass by way of a collection of baffles or barriers and exit the entice, leaving the grease and solids behind. This separation course of successfully minimizes the quantity of FOG getting into the sewage system, which in turn reduces the chance of clogs, backups, and different plumbing issues.
